What is CVE-2026-74694?

A vulnerability in the Linux kernel's NCSI command handling allows attackers to exploit heap out-of-bounds read conditions. The issue arises when ncsi_send_cmd_nl() processes an attacker-controlled packet header without sufficient length verification, allowing a buffer read beyond the allocated memory. This can potentially lead to sensitive information leakage from kernel memory, which is especially critical on systems utilizing NCSI devices such as OpenBMC on Aspeed BMC SoCs. The vulnerability highlights the importance of robust input validation within kernel operations to mitigate risks.
